Definitions

  • the invention relates to an arrangement of a trunk for a motor vehicle equipped with a retractable tendelet in a housing.
  • the tendelet consists of a flexible curtain mounted on a reel housed in a rigid housing.
  • the tendelet is fixed transversely to the side walls of the trunk, away from the floor of the trunk, behind the backs of the seats of last row, so as to allow the deployment of the curtain substantially horizontally above the trunk.
  • the tendelet In passenger safety in the event of an accident, the tendelet, in particular the tendelet casing, is generally locked to the side walls of the boot when it is mounted in the boot. In this position of use, the tendelet is then located above the floor of the trunk, usually at the top of the seat backs.
  • the tendelet is generally unlocked and optionally stored in a housing provided for this purpose under the floor of the trunk. This storage must be done manually, the user having to wear the tendelet from its use position to its storage position inside the housing located under the floor. This manipulation can be relatively delicate given the size of the tendelet.
  • the invention aims to overcome these disadvantages by providing a trunk arrangement for a motor vehicle for easy movement of the tendelet between its use position and its storage position.
  • the object of the invention relates to an arrangement of a trunk for a motor vehicle, said trunk being delimited by a floor and two side walls and comprising a tendelet formed of a housing supporting a curtain extending beyond above the floor of trunk between the two side walls, said curtain being retractable inside the housing by winding around a reel housed inside said housing, the floor being provided with a housing arranged to receive the tendelet when the curtain is retracted , characterized in that the trunk arrangement comprises translational means of the tendelet between a high position of use located above the floor of the trunk and a low storage position in which the tendelet is housed inside the housing of the floor, these translational means comprising, on each lateral edge of the tendelet, a pinion rack system associated on the one hand with guide means of the tendelet and on the other hand with means for locking the tendelet at least in its up position use.
  • the user can thus move the tendelet between its use and storage positions easily, without having to manually position the tendelet.
  • a rack-and-pinion element is positioned on the internal face of a lateral branch of a U-shaped section whose opening is directed towards the inside of the vehicle.
  • the profiles of the two rack-and-pinion systems can each be fixed on a side wall of the box, facing one another.
  • Each section may be fixed on the visible face of the side wall, or on its opposite invisible face, a slot being then formed through the side wall facing the opening of the profile, allowing access to the latter.
  • the section may be a metal part, for example aluminum. It is then fixed by screws, rivets or the like on the side wall.
  • the profile may also be a piece of rigid polymeric material.
  • the polymeric material used may be a polypropylene, filled or unloaded, having sufficient rigidity not to deform at operating temperatures, which may range from -30 ° C to + 100 ° C.
  • the profile may for example be integrated in the side wall, in particular be made in one piece with the side wall, the latter being rigid polymeric material of the type mentioned above.
  • Each profile may be attached, or be part of, a sidewall portion located along a door opening and forming part of a door frame.
  • each section may be partially closed so as to define a "C" -shaped groove whose opening directed towards the interior of the vehicle is traversed by an axis supporting a pinion of the rack-and-pinion system, the profile being arranged so as to block a translation of the pinion parallel to its axis of rotation. This allows in particular a correct positioning of the tendelet with respect to the translation means.
  • the pinions of the rack-and-pinion system can be mounted on the tendelet, their axes being merged and extending parallel to the axis of the reel of the tendelet.
  • the rotation of the pinions can also be free with respect to the tendelet, in particular in the case of a non-motorized rack-and-pinion system: the tendelet moves from its position of use to its storage position under the effect of its own weight. , the reverse movement being obtained by lifting the tendelet manually from its storage position to its position of use.
  • the rotation of the pinions may be partially free with respect to the tendelet: elastic means may be arranged between the axes of the gables and the tendelet, or between the tendelet and at least one of the two side walls to slow the movement of the tendelet from its position use in its storage position and facilitate the reverse movement of the tendelet, for example by exerting a restoring force from its storage position to its position of use. It may be for example a system of helical springs arranged around the axes of the gears, one end of which is secured to the gears and whose other end is integral with the tendelet.
  • the rotation of the pinions can be controlled by one or more motors thus allowing a descent and automated lift of the tendelet.
  • the motor or motors are for example housed inside the housing of the tendelet.
  • the pinions can be advantageously secured to the ends of an axis mounted on the tendelet and which extends parallel to the axis of the winder of the tendelet. This synchronizes the movement of the two gears.
  • the axis supporting the pinions can be housed inside the winder of the tendelet.
  • the pinions may be fixed relative to the tendelet, the rise and fall of the tendelet can then be obtained by a motorized translation of the rack member or by a motorized rotation of the rack member, which can then to be a worm.
  • the engine (s) can then be housed inside the passenger compartment of the motor vehicle equipped with the boot arrangement according to the invention, for example behind the side walls or under the floor of the vehicle.
  • the pinions can be mounted fixed directly on the tendelet or possibly be mounted at the ends of a fixed axle mounted on the tendelet and extending parallel to the axis of the winder of the tendelet, for example housed in the inside the winder.
  • the motor or motors can be controlled by an electric control member, of the button type.
  • an automated opening of the hatch can for example be obtained by one or more cylinders.
  • the motor (s) and the jack (s) can then be connected to a management device, comprising, or integrated with, a processor, for example a microcontroller, a microprocessor, or the like.
  • This management device may comprise a program product, in particular used and executed by the management device, this program product comprising a processor-readable recording medium on which is recorded a program which causes the processor to coordinate the movements of the program. tendelet and hatch closing housing.
  • the locking means may comprise, for each pinion rack system, a finger carried by a side wall, said finger being movable by a control member between a retracted position allowing the movement of the tendelet between said position use and storage, and a latch position of the tendelet at least in high position of use in which it cooperates with an orifice at one end of the tendelet housing.
  • This locking finger may extend substantially perpendicular to the axis of the winding of the tendelet, for example substantially parallel to the floor.
  • the control member may be a mechanical member, for example a button to be pressed or turned.
  • the control member may also be an electrical or electromechanical member supplying or controlling a means for controlling the movement of the retractable finger.
  • the locking means may further comprise a blocking element integral with the side wall, situated at a distance from the retractable finger in the direction of translation of the tendelet, arranged so as to exert pressure on the tendelet in direction of the retractable finger, parallel to the direction of translation. This allows in particular to limit the vibrations of the tendelet when the vehicle rolls, which thus reduces noise.
  • This locking element may comprise or be constituted by a stop made of elastomeric material bearing against the tendelet. It may be made entirely of elastomeric polymer material, or comprise a rigid polymeric material part and an elastomeric material part providing the stop function. In particular, this locking element may be connected to the side wall, possibly by a film hinge when the side wall is made of polymer material.
  • this locking element can close the top of a U-shaped section or C receiving the rack member within its groove. This makes it possible to prevent the pinions of the rack-and-pinion system from accidentally coming out of the groove of the profile, particularly when the tendelet is raised from its storage position to its position of use. This locking element can then be advantageously removable or retractable to allow complete disassembly of the tendelet.
  • the dismantling of the tendelet can be made possible by the production of slots in each profile, perpendicular to the direction of translation of the tendelet, these slots being sufficient for allow the passage of gables and can be closed by a removable or retractable closure element.
  • a free edge of the curtain is usually always outside the housing to allow the gripping of the curtain.
  • this free edge generally supports the means for fixing the curtain to the side walls when the curtain extends above the trunk.
  • the lateral ends of the tendelet are generally stiffened, for example by rigid polymer material parts, which can not be retracted inside the housing. These rigid parts weigh down the front edge of the curtain, which can deteriorate if it is not maintained.
  • the tendelet may comprise at each lateral end of the free edge of the curtain at least one locking pin protruding from the curtain of the tendelet parallel to the axis of the winder, a groove formed on each side wall parallel to the translation direction receiving said locking finger during movement of the tendelet between its use and storage positions.
  • a retractable support lug carried by a side wall can then close the upper end of said groove, said lug being movable by a control member between a retracted position for moving the tendelet between said position of use and storage, and a support position in which it supports said locking finger when the tendelet is in the use position.
  • the support lug may be arranged so that the free edge of the curtain is maintained substantially horizontally.
  • the control member may be the same as that which controls the locking means described above.
  • the curtain locking finger described above can advantageously be used to lock the curtain in a position in which it is deployed above the floor. This blocking finger can then be engaged with a corresponding hole of the side wall, near the opening of the trunk.
  • the guide means of the tendelet associated with each rack and pinion system comprise at least two guide surfaces parallel to the direction of translation of the tendelet and integral with the rack and pinion system and at least one integral guiding tab. of the tendelet and located between said guide surfaces in contact therewith. This makes it possible to prevent the tendelet from pivoting about the axis of the gears when it moves between its positions of use and storage.
  • these guide surfaces may be secured to the side walls on either side of the rack member of the rack pinion system or be part of the profile receiving the rack member of rack pinion system.
  • the tendelet may be provided with two guide lugs each cooperating with a guide surface and disposed on either side of the axis of the pinion, between the pinion and the housing of the tendelet supporting the pinion. This allows a compact realization of the lateral end of the tendelet, without increasing its dimension along the axis of the winder.
  • the invention also relates to a motor vehicle, comprising a trunk arrangement as described above.

  • front, rear, upper, lower refer to the front and rear directions of the vehicle.
  • the axes X, Y, Z respectively correspond to the longitudinal (front to back), transverse and vertical axis of the vehicle.
  • substantially horizontal, longitudinal or vertical means a direction / a plane forming an angle of at most ⁇ 20 °, or even at most ⁇ 10 ° with a direction / a horizontal, longitudinal or vertical plane.
  • FIGS. 1 and 2 partially represent a rear part of a motor vehicle generally designated by the reference 1.
  • This rear part comprises a box 2 delimited in its lower part by a floor 3 and laterally by side walls 4 (one of which only one is shown in Figures 1 and 2).
  • the trunk is further limited conventionally by a door closing the opening of the trunk at the rear of the vehicle (not shown) and the rear seats 5 of last rank (shown in Figure 2 only for clarity ).
  • the floor 3 is formed of a floor structure 3a ensuring the rigidity of the floor, usually sheet metal, this structure 3a is covered with a false floor 3b, formed for example of a thick carpet.
  • the invention is not limited to the shape of the floor 3 described above.
  • the structure 3a and the false floor 3b can form a single piece.
  • each side wall 4 is furthermore formed of several parts, a first part 4 'made of sheet metal, which will then be dressed with a not shown gasket, a second part 4 "located at the front of the trunk and forming part of a door frame, this second part 4 "may be made of polymer material made by injection, and a third part 4" 'located above the first and second parts, often called tablet pad. may also be made of polymeric material, injected or molded, and supports the tendelet 10 in its position of use.
  • the invention is not limited to the shape of the side wall described above.
  • this trunk has a tendelet 10 formed of a housing 1 1 supporting a curtain 12 extending above the floor 3 of the trunk between the two side walls 4.
  • the curtain 12 is in a flexible material for wrapping around a reel 13 (partially visible Figure 4), housed inside the housing 1 1.
  • the curtain 12 is generally in textile, but may also be formed of a flexible sheet of polymeric material or any other suitable material. The curtain 12 is thus retractable inside the casing 1 1 by winding around the reel 13 axis 13a.
  • the floor 3 is provided with a housing 6 arranged to receive the tendelet 10 when the curtain 12 is retracted, as shown in Figure 2.
  • the structure 3a of the floor is arranged to form the housing 6, which is located under the false floor 3b.
  • the latter can be folded as shown in Figure 2 to allow access to the housing 6.
  • an independent hatch false floor 3b can be provided to close the housing 6.
  • housing 6 is dimensioned to receive the housing 1 1 of the tendelet 10 while the curtain 12 is retracted inside the housing 1 1.
  • the free front edge 12a of the curtain 12 which can not be retracted inside the housing 1 1 , then lie flat on the structure
  • the trunk 2 is arranged according to the invention and comprises, for this purpose, translation means 7 associated with the tendelet 10 which allow to move between said upper position of use and said low storage position.
  • These translation means 7 comprise, on each lateral edge 10a of the tendelet 10, a rack and pinion system 20
  • rack and pinion systems 20 are identical and symmetrical, only one system 20 will be described. These rack pinion systems 20 are arranged to allow a translation of the tendelet 10 in a substantially vertical direction.
  • the rack pinion system 20 is formed of a rack member 21 and a pinion 22 cooperating with this rack member 21.
  • the pinions 22 are mounted on the tendelet 10, their axes 22b coinciding with the axis 13a of the reel 13 of the tendelet.
  • the pinions 22 are integral in rotation with an axis 24, which is housed inside the reel 13, free to rotate relative to the latter (or partially free).
  • the rack member 21 is positioned on the inner face of a side branch 23a of a U-shaped profile 23, whose opening is directed towards the inside of the motor vehicle.
  • the profiles 23 of the two pinion rack systems 20 are each fixed on a side wall 4 of the box, facing one another. They extend between the positions of use and storage of the tendelet 10, namely in a substantially vertical direction.
  • the profile 23 thus comprises a core 23b connected to two lateral branches 23a on one of which is mounted the rack member 21.
  • this rack member 21 is a rectilinear rack whose teeth 21a are located opposite of the opposite side branch 23a.
  • the core 23b and the lateral branches 23a define a housing 23c inside which the pinion 22 moves, whose teeth 22a are engaged with the teeth 21a of the rack member 21.
  • This housing 23c can be partially closed by 23d side walls, located opposite the core 23b, parallel thereto, and between which passes the axis 24 carrying the pinion 22, the axis 24 extending substantially horizontally and perpendicular to the core 23b.
  • the section 23 thus has a profile in the shape of "C".
  • the profile 23 is arranged to block a translation of the pinion 22 parallel to its axis of rotation 22b.
  • the section 23 is fixed on the side wall 4 of the trunk.
  • the section 23 is fixed on the invisible face 4a of the side wall 4, opposite to the visible face 4b from the passenger compartment.
  • the side walls 23d of the profile 23 may protrude on either side of the side walls 23a to allow the attachment of the profile 23 on the invisible face 4a of the side wall 4 ( Figure 4).
  • the side wall 4 is provided with a slot 4c ( Figures 3 and 4).
  • guide means 30 associated with each rack and pinion system are described with reference to FIGS. 3 and 4.
  • guide means 30 comprise two guide surfaces 31 parallel to the translational direction of the tendelet and integral with the rack and pinion system 20 and two guide lugs 32 integral with the tendelet and located between said guide surfaces 31, in contact therewith.
  • these guide surfaces 31 form the edges of the slot 4c made in the side wall 4 to access the opening of the profiles 23.
  • the guide tabs 32 are arranged on either side of the the pin 24 carrying the pinion 22, between the pinion 22 and the housing 1 1 of the tendelet 10. These guide tabs 32, by their contact with the guide surfaces 31 ensure the guidance of the tendelet 10 during its movements and also ensure a good positioning of the tendelet 10 relative to the profile 23.
  • the locking means 40 to which the rack and pinion gear systems 20 are associated comprise, for each rack and pinion system 20, a finger 41 carried by a lateral wall 4 and passing through the sheet 10.
  • This finger 41 can be displaced by a control member 42 between a retracted position (not shown) allowing the displacement of the tendelet 10 between said positions of use and storage, and a locking position (FIGS. 3 to 5) of the tendelet 10 at least in the upright position in which it co-operates with a port 43 formed at one end l ia of the housing 1 1 of the tendelet.
  • this finger 41 is movable in translation in a direction substantially horizontal and perpendicular to the axis 13a of the winder, and can be held in the locked position by elastic means (spring or the like), mechanical (latching) or electromechanical (electromagnet).
  • the control member 42 can then cooperate with these means to control the movement of the finger 41.
  • the locking means 40 may further comprise a blocking element 44 integral with the lateral wall 4, situated at a distance from the retractable finger 41 in the direction of translation of the tendelet 10, arranged so as to exert pressure on the tendelet 10 in the direction retractable finger 41, parallel to the direction of translation.
  • This blocking element 44 thus makes it possible to block any movement of the tendelet 10 along its direction of displacement.
  • this locking element 44 is an insert which closes the top of the housing 23c of the profile 23 in which the pinion 22, and is arranged so that its free end 44a is supported on an upper face of a lateral end l ia of the housing 1 1 of the tendelet 10 ( Figure 5).
  • the locking element 44 can thus advantageously exercise several functions:
  • the free edge 12a of the curtain 12 has lateral attachment means comprising for example at least one locking pin 12b protruding from the curtain parallel to the axis 13a of the winder ( Figure 3).
  • a locking pin 12b cooperates for example with a corresponding housing 4d ( Figure 1) of the side wall 4, near the opening of the trunk 2, to maintain the curtain 12 above the floor when the tendelet 10 is in position of use and the curtain 12 is deployed.
  • a groove 4e is formed on each side wall 4 parallel to the direction of translation of the tendelet 10, this groove 4e being arranged to receive said locking finger 12b during the displacement of the tendelet 10 between its use and storage positions.
  • this groove 4e forms a corridor within which the locking pin 12b can be moved freely.
  • This groove 4e does not necessarily extend over the entire height of the side wall 4, but extends over a height sufficient to ensure curtain sliding 12 without the locking pin 12b colliding with the side wall 4 .
  • a retractable support lug 45 carried by the side wall 4 then closes the end upper of said groove 4e.
  • the support lug 45 is positioned so that, when the locking pin 12b of the curtain 12 is supported by this support lug 45, the free edge 12a of the curtain 12 extends substantially horizontally.
  • the support lug 45 is integral with the locking pin 41 described above and is arranged to release the top of the groove 4e when the tendon 10 is unlocked by actuation of the control member 42.
  • This control member 42 then makes it possible on the one hand to move the locking pin 41 of the tendelet and on the other hand to move the support lug 45 between a retracted position allowing the movement of the tendelet between said positions of use and storage. and a support position ( Figures 3-5) in which it supports said locking pin 12b of the tendelet 10 when the latter is in the use position.
  • the actuation of the control member 42 makes it possible to release the casing 1 1 from the locking finger 41 and to release the blocking finger 12b of the tendelet of the support lug 45.
